Farhan Ganie (born 1 March 1995), is an Indian footballer who played as a defensive midfielder for Real Kashmir in the I-League.[1]
Career
After playing in the second division with Real Kashmir for two seasons, he made his professional debut at the age of 26 for the club in a match against Minerva Punjab FC on 31 October 2018 in I League. Ganie scored his first goal for the club in a match against Churchill Brothers on 31 January 2019.[2]
Honours
Real Kashmir
- IFA Shield: 2020,[3] 2021[4]
